4. That's called the key to success in the NBA.
It's to the point if you're a treadmill team (that is, one that has enough to contend for the 8th spot at best for a few seasons in a row) you have to really, REALLY suck to get better, and even that isn't always a guarantee. I think the Celts are doing the only thing they can to be a contender again - semi-intentionally tank their season for the #1 pick.

It worked for Miami, but not so much for Cleveland or Denver so far. At least Denver remedied their situation of eternal contention by getting AI to compliment Melo.

Cleveland's hang-up is, as always: bad management decisions, mostly past (Paxson's shitty moves KILLED this team and is STILL killing them. Letting Boozer leave and get not a DAMNED thing in return?? Luke Jackson over Jameer Nelson?? Future first round and other draft picks for Jiri Welsch????) and a little present (Brown's lack of an offensive plan and surrounding LeBron with inconsistent/often injured talent like Larry Hughes, Donyell Marshall and Damon Jones come to mind). Only in Cleveland can you get LeBron James handed to you on a silver platter and just freak-fuckin' BLOW it like they are. Cleveland is going to need to make some BOLD moves soon; else you're going to see LeBron in a Brooklyn Nets jersey in 2010.
